Question
Show that the Vanderwaals equation is a cubic equation of state by expressing it as a function of molar volume of the form: f(A) = c3A³ + c2A²+ c1A+ c0= 0 where A is the molar volume. Find the value of the coefficients c1, c3 ,c2 & c0 for air at 223K and 50 atm.
